summaryrefslogtreecommitdiff
path: root/debian
diff options
context:
space:
mode:
authorMichael Biebl <biebl@debian.org>2009-01-16 01:10:44 +0100
committerMichael Biebl <biebl@debian.org>2009-01-16 02:27:41 +0100
commit06ba708f8e859fb51f8e6c32fff002904bb42c9b (patch)
tree2bb6d1cf1bb8795bf72410b95557fe1eb2b94509 /debian
parente98c88b7f09201d293abc7c934e4a2fe9b15a4f8 (diff)
downloadrsyslog-06ba708f8e859fb51f8e6c32fff002904bb42c9b.tar.gz
Enable GnuTLS support
- Add libgnutls-dev to Build-Depends. - Split files into a separate package named rsyslog-gnutls. - Add --enable-gnutls to configure flags.
Diffstat (limited to 'debian')
-rw-r--r--debian/changelog6
-rw-r--r--debian/control11
-rw-r--r--debian/rsyslog-gnutls.install1
-rwxr-xr-xdebian/rules1
4 files changed, 17 insertions, 2 deletions
diff --git a/debian/changelog b/debian/changelog
index c685145..ad6609c 100644
--- a/debian/changelog
+++ b/debian/changelog
@@ -4,9 +4,13 @@ rsyslog (3.20.2-1) UNRELEASED; urgency=low
* Refresh all patches for the new upstream stable branch.
* Enable GSSAPI support
- Add libkrb5-dev to Build-Depends.
- - Split files into a separate package rsyslog-gssapi.
+ - Split files into a separate package named rsyslog-gssapi.
- Add --enable-gssapi-krb5 to configure flags.
Thanks to Ben Poliakoff for the patch. Closes: #493044
+ * Enable GnuTLS support
+ - Add libgnutls-dev to Build-Depends.
+ - Split files into a separate package named rsyslog-gnutls.
+ - Add --enable-gnutls to configure flags.
* debian/control
- Add ${misc:Depends} to rsyslog-doc.
diff --git a/debian/control b/debian/control
index 8129783..91bf5a1 100644
--- a/debian/control
+++ b/debian/control
@@ -2,7 +2,7 @@ Source: rsyslog
Section: admin
Priority: important
Maintainer: Michael Biebl <biebl@debian.org>
-Build-Depends: debhelper (>= 5), quilt, autotools-dev, zlib1g-dev, libmysqlclient15-dev, libpq-dev, libkrb5-dev
+Build-Depends: debhelper (>= 5), quilt, autotools-dev, zlib1g-dev, libmysqlclient15-dev, libpq-dev, libkrb5-dev, libgnutls-dev
Standards-Version: 3.8.0
Vcs-Git: git://git.debian.org/git/users/biebl/rsyslog.git
Vcs-Browser: http://git.debian.org/?p=users/biebl/rsyslog.git;a=summary
@@ -73,3 +73,12 @@ Suggests: krb5-user
Description: GSSAPI input and output plugins for rsyslog
These plugins allow rsyslog to write and/or receive GSSAPI authenticated and
encrypted syslog messages.
+
+Package: rsyslog-gnutls
+Architecture: any
+Priority: extra
+Depends: ${shlibs:Depends}, ${misc:Depends}, rsyslog (= ${binary:Version})
+Suggests: gnutls-bin
+Description: GnuTLS plugin for rsyslog
+ This netstream plugin allows rsyslog to send and receive encrypted syslog
+ messages via the upcoming syslog-transport-tls IETF standard protocol.
diff --git a/debian/rsyslog-gnutls.install b/debian/rsyslog-gnutls.install
new file mode 100644
index 0000000..888d47e
--- /dev/null
+++ b/debian/rsyslog-gnutls.install
@@ -0,0 +1 @@
+debian/tmp/usr/lib/rsyslog/lmnsd_gtls.so
diff --git a/debian/rules b/debian/rules
index b873bc1..33b355c 100755
--- a/debian/rules
+++ b/debian/rules
@@ -44,6 +44,7 @@ endif
--enable-mail \
--enable-imfile \
--enable-gssapi-krb5 \
+ --enable-gnutls \
CFLAGS="$(CFLAGS)"